» What makes good graphic design?
By Jeremy L. Knauff | Published 06/11/2007 | Advertising , Graphic Design | Rating:

Is it a combination of the right colors? Perhaps a lot of white space? Could it be a particular style of art? In reality, it can be any of these factors, none of these factors, or even a variety of other factors. Graphic design, unlike art, generally should not be a subjective thing. Graphic design has a business purpose and that being the case, means that it should accomplish a particular goal. That may mean driving sales, promoting a political agenda, educating, or whatever applies to your business model.

» Designers are from Saturn - How to Choose a Graphic Designer
By Marina Rivon | Published 12/10/2006 | Outsourcing , Graphic Design , Marketing Materials | Unrated
Or not! Finding designers to interview for your next design project is a fairly simple process. Finding the right match for your particular job is more complicated. You will find that there are many different types of designers. From the independent professional to the larger design firms; from specialized shops that deal with one type of product (annual reports, packaging) to professionals that have a wider range of experience, although maybe not as deep as the specialists in their particular areas.
